Overview
The AD5318BRU, produced by Analog Devices Inc., is an octal 10-bit digital-to-analog converter (DAC) designed for a wide range of industrial and commercial applications. This device operates from a single 2.5 V to 5.5 V supply and features eight buffered voltage output channels. It is particularly suited for precision measurement systems, medical devices, industrial control systems, high-speed data acquisition systems, signal processing, and analog interface applications. The AD5318BRU is known for its excellent linearity, low noise, and fast settling time, making it a versatile component for various demanding applications.

Key Features
- 8-channel, 10-bit digital-to-analog converter (DAC)
- SPI/DSP-compatible 3-wire serial interface
- External reference input with buffered, unbuffered, or VDD reference options
- Voltage output buffered to VCC/2
- Operating temperature range: -40°C to 125°C
- Surface-mount package: 16-TSSOP (0.173", 4.40mm Width)
- Low power operation: 0.7 mA @ 3 V, power-down to 120 nA @ 3 V, 400 nA @ 5 V
- Guaranteed monotonic by design over all codes
- Power-on reset to 0 V and simultaneous update of outputs (LDAC function)
- On-chip rail-to-rail output buffer amplifiers
